One of the hottest new trends in building backlinks is using the web 2.0 style websites to build powerful backlinks to a website. This is a great way of creating a backlink because it allows for keyword targeting on a custom built page with content. What I mean is that the link that you build is going to be coming from a webpage that is designed specifically to match the content of the main website that you are linking too. For that reason, google will value the link since it is coming from a related content page.
You might be wondering what type of web 2.0 websites I am talking about, so let me tell you about a few of the most popular web 2.0 sites to build backlinks.
Squidoo
This is an awesome website, one of my favorites! Squidoo allows members to sign up for a free account and become a “lensmaster” which is their name for their members. The next step is to create what they like to call a “lens” which is just a fancy name for a webpage. They allow you to choose your own url which is squidoo.com/your-chosen-url and so that makes it easy to keyword optimize the page. They allow you to add content to the page along with a bunch of other cool features.
Weebly
One of the newer web 2.0 websites, weebly is another great website for creating free blogs or webpages. Weebly allows you to create a basic blog style website that is hosted from their site as well. They are similar to squidoo except for the style of free page that they offer. Again, weebly lets you decide your url and add your own content, including the links back to your website. This is a good site that is recommended for people who are new to using the web 2.0 to build mini sites.
There are plenty of other web 2.0 sites to build backlinks and so you should try to create as many free pages as possible to build a good amount of backlinks to your website. Over time the free pages that you link up to your website will gain a good PageRank and pass it down to your website, as well as help your sites keyword rankings!
